Privacy and Anonymity Aspects
Privacy and anonymity are fundamental considerations in the realm of currency cryptocurrencies. Many digital currencies are designed to protect users’ identities, offering varying degrees of privacy during transactions. This feature appeals to individuals valuing confidentiality in their financial activities.
Most currencies cryptocurrencies utilize pseudonymous addresses rather than personal identification details, making it more difficult to trace transactions directly to individuals. While this provides a layer of privacy, the public ledger nature of blockchain allows transaction histories to be analyzed, potentially compromising anonymity.
Certain currencies, such as Monero and Zcash, have advanced privacy features built into their protocols, enabling encrypted transaction data. These innovations aim to improve user privacy further, making transactional linkages nearly impossible to decipher without specific keys.
However, the emphasis on privacy in currency cryptocurrencies also raises concerns regarding illegal activities and regulatory oversight. Despite technological safeguards, complete anonymity remains challenging, and ongoing developments seek to balance privacy with the need for transparency in financial transactions.

Prominent Examples of Currency Cryptocurrencies
Several currency cryptocurrencies are widely recognized for their influence and adoption in the financial ecosystem. Bitcoin (BTC) is the first and most prominent, often regarded as digital gold, offering decentralization and limited supply. It laid the foundation for the entire cryptocurrency market, emphasizing peer-to-peer transactions without intermediaries.
Another notable example is Ethereum (ETH), which introduced smart contracts, enabling programmable transactions and decentralized applications. While primarily a platform, Ether is also used as a digital currency within its ecosystem. Ripple (XRP) aims to facilitate fast, low-cost cross-border transactions, making it popular among financial institutions.
Litecoin (LTC) is often considered silver to Bitcoin’s gold, providing quicker transaction confirmation times. Additionally, stablecoins like Tether (USDT) have gained prominence, offering digital currencies backed by fiat reserves to reduce volatility. These examples demonstrate the diverse applications and characteristics within currency cryptocurrencies in modern finance.

Mining vs. Proof of Stake Mechanisms
Mining and proof of stake are two primary mechanisms for creating and validating currency cryptocurrencies. Each method has distinct processes that impact security, decentralization, and energy consumption. Understanding these differences is vital for evaluating currency cryptocurrencies’ sustainability and reliability.
Mining involved in proof of work (PoW) requires participants, called miners, to solve complex mathematical puzzles using powerful hardware. This process validates transactions and adds new coins to the blockchain. It is resource-intensive and demands significant energy consumption.
In contrast, proof of stake (PoS) selects validators based on the amount of currency they hold and are willing to "stake" as collateral. This mechanism reduces energy requirements, as it does not rely on computational work. Validators are chosen more randomly, enhancing efficiency.
Key distinctions include:
- Energy consumption: mining (PoW) is energy-heavy, while proof of stake (PoS) is more environmentally friendly.
- Security: PoW offers high security through computational difficulty; PoS depends on economic incentives and stake-related penalties.
- Network speed and scalability: PoS typically allows faster transaction validation and scalability improvements.
Both mechanisms influence the overall performance, security, and adoption of currency cryptocurrencies in global markets.

Challenges Facing Currency Cryptocurrencies as Currencies
One significant challenge facing currency cryptocurrencies as reliable mediums of exchange is their price volatility. Fluctuations can be substantial and unpredictable, discouraging everyday transactions and undermining stability. This volatility hampers public confidence and widespread adoption.
Another obstacle is regulatory uncertainty. Governments and financial authorities worldwide are still developing policies for cryptocurrencies, which can lead to sudden legal changes, restrictions, or bans. Such regulatory risks can affect the acceptance and longevity of currency cryptocurrencies.
Additionally, scalability issues pose a challenge. Many currency cryptocurrencies struggle to process large transaction volumes efficiently, leading to higher fees and longer confirmation times. These limitations prevent them from functioning seamlessly as national currencies or common means of payment.
Security concerns also impact their viability. Despite advanced blockchain technology, vulnerabilities like hacking incidents and thefts persist, undermining trust and discouraging users from adopting cryptocurrencies as a reliable currency alternative.
